Los Angeles animal shelter fined $563,250 after worker's severe injury highlights safety lapses.
The City of Los Angeles has been fined $563,250 by Cal/OSHA after an animal shelter worker was severely injured by a dog due to safety and training lapses.
The investigation found inadequate training for handling animals and using protective gear, as well as poor communication that delayed emergency response.
In response, LAAS has banned dog breeding permits, increased adoption events, and lowered adoption fees to reduce overcrowding.
